NFL Draft Day: Long start to first round, linemen go first
Published 4/26/2008 by FROM THE ASSOCIATED PRESS at Chicago Sun-Times Bears
NEW YORK — The shortened NFL draft immediately went long today when Miami officially selected Michigan tackle Jake Long, then St. Louis grabbed Virginia defensive end Chris Long.

Long shots: Jake to Dolphins, Chris to Rams
msn.foxsports.com 4/26/2008 — The shortened NFL draft immediately went long Saturday when Miami officially selected Michigan tackle Jake Long to start the proceedings. Long signed a five-year contract with the Dolphins this week worth $57.75 million, $30 million of it guaranteed. ...
